Frida Kahlo is still being celebrated today because both her history and her works make people feel represented. Frida presents a history of strength and resilience, which is a very important point for her fame. In addition, her works have a strong representation of the female figure and exalts Latin and indigenous elements, which allows many people to identify with everything that she presents and to associate her work with causes defended by minorities. In addition, feminine, indigenous and Latin elements were often overlooked within the artistic field, which promotes a richness and a differential to Frida's work.
